Jan 01, 2006 · Are you interested in survivor benefits? Yes No If you answered Yes, consider the PERA DB Plan. If you answered No, consider the PERA DC Plan. Are you interested in disability benefits? Yes No If you answered Yes, consider the PERA DB Plan. If you answered No, consider the PERA DC Plan. Do you like to manage your own investments?
